Output dbd64aaab71b5f2526fa922907cae91a2118885eaf14ec9475dc0959e4562e56:1

value
27814502
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aab2a6c5d01d8037d8f5158a25f6e19499de7895 OP_EQUALVERIFY OP_CHECKSIG
address
1GZZtXrSmLj8Qu11oxF6yhdjG81vAU47FZ
transaction
dbd64aaab71b5f2526fa922907cae91a2118885eaf14ec9475dc0959e4562e56
spent
true